Is she big enough for just a booster seat or does she need the back support also? I picked mine up at Target, forget who makes it (Graco I think) but it's a two peice. The back detaches from the seat so that the child is just raised up enough for the seatbelt to fit properly over the shoulders. It fits in the S2000 with just the seat and it also fits with the back on. The downside to using it with the back is that even if you put the seat all the way back, the booster with the back on still puts the child about 3 inches closer to the dash and the airbag.
I don't use the booster anymore because I have a 4'6" 65 pound 6 year old amazon daughter that fits fine in the seat without any help. I also have a 5 year old boy that is about 3'5" and 30 pounds. He NEVER rides in the S2000, booster or not.
